High-Risk Merchants: Why the Red Flags?

Imagine your business as a customer applying for a credit card. Payment processors act like the bank, and unfortunately, some businesses get labeled as risky borrowers. Here’s what might trigger a high-risk red flag:

  • Industry: Industries like travel agencies or those dealing in downloadable products are common suspects. For SARMs and peptide merchants, it’s the inherent uncertainty surrounding these products.
  • Chargebacks: These occur when customers dispute a charge with their bank. Products with potential effectiveness claims can lead to higher chargeback rates, raising red flags for processors.
  • Fraud: The risk of fraudulent transactions is another concern, especially for online sales.

Offshore Accounts: The Siren Song for High-Risk Businesses?

Merchant Stronghold might mention offshore accounts, a tempting option for some high-risk businesses. These accounts are based outside your home country, and while they may seem like a quick fix, there are hidden reefs to navigate.

The Allure of Offshore Accounts

Offshore accounts can be attractive for high-risk businesses because traditional processors might be stricter. But before you set sail on this adventure, be aware of these potential downsides:

  • Instability and Higher Costs: Offshore processors might have less reliable services and charge more compared to traditional options.
  • Regulatory Uncertainty: Operating with an offshore account can introduce complex legal and regulatory issues depending on your location and the products you sell.
